Serbia needs some EUR 4.6bn to modernize 770 kilometers of the Corridor 10 railroad, Serbian Railways General Director Milovan Markovic says. "The reconstruction and modernization of that part means modern two-track railroads for mixed passenger and freight traffic, with projected speeds of 160 to 200 kmph," he told Beta news agency. Railways chief announces "modernization" The first phase of the reconstruction, expected to take four years, will require investment of EUR 1.1bn. Serbian Railways have so far used EIB, EBRD and World Bank funds to renew this infrastructure, Markovic explained. Meanwhile, according to him, the Russian state railways company said it was interested in investing in Serbia. "We spoke with the representatives of the Russian Railways who are interested in investing in Serbia's railroad infrastructure and acquisition of vehicles," Markovic said, but did not specify the amount of investment or the timeframe for it. He reminded of the recently signed memorandum of understanding between Serbia, Italy and Montenegro that would regulate the reconstruction of the Belgrade-Bar line. "This means cooperation in making a feasibility study, and later financing that railroad, in a way that would satisfy the needs of Italian economy's combined transport, that wishes to take the shortest road via the port of Bar and the Belgrade-Bar line, to reach Corridor 10." Markovic said that estimates show the investment could be worth some EUR 350mn. He stressed that plans on when the project might start and finish would be contained in a detailed feasibility study. Neither the study nor the project design have yet been produced. Serbian Railways data shows that the country's railroad network covers 3,809 kilometers, is more than one century old, with 55 percent of it built in the 19th century. Passenger cars in Serbian Railways trains are 28 years old on average, while losses suffered by this public company due to a lack of freight cars in the past three years amount to about EUR 90mn.
